Growing your career in tech means more than just getting to the next managerial level. To achieve professional and personal fulfillment, you’ll want to focus on what you love doing and the team surrounding you. After all, it’s better to be at the bottom of the right ladder than at the top of the wrong one.
Okta, Inc.’s Nandita Krishnan (Engineering Manager), Sarah Schiff (Senior Recruiting Leader), and Elizabeth de Moll (Engineering Manager) understand that tech is a team sport with multiple paths for growth. They’ll share their greatest tips and advice on how to own your career advancement.

Sarah has worked at Okta for 7.5 years as a leader on the Recruiting and HR team and plays an active part in the Women at Okta Employee Resource Group as Co-Lead. Sarah is highly involved with efforts of building balanced teams and promoting gender equality in the workplace through diversity recruiting efforts, brand awareness, and promoting women in leadership with mentorship programs, and Learning & Development campaigns.
Sarah studied Theatre, Communications, and Dance at Cal Poly SLO, and is an admirer of the arts, film, and performing arts. She believes in the power of connecting people to technology and integrating one’s creativity and artistic passion into the tech world.
Nandita is an Engineering Manager at Okta and technology leader with a passion for innovation and driving impactful change. With over 8 years of experience in the field of engineering, she has successfully led and mentored high-performing engineering teams, delivering complex projects and driving organizational growth.
She is a diversity advocate committed to fostering inclusive workplaces and empowering underrepresented groups in the tech industry.
As an engineering manager at Okta, Elizabeth de Moll builds teams and drives execution of feature delivery. Though she began her career as a lawyer, please don’t hold that against her.
She is passionate about engineering leadership, supporting women in tech, and coaching others on driving their own careers.
